Selling the $20 calls against a $16.29 basis and saying you’d be fine getting assigned is the move a lot of us have made. It feels smart in the moment. You lock in a little premium and tell yourself you’re okay missing the rest. Then the stock runs and you’re stuck watching the upside leave while the credit looks smaller by the hour. Most of the time the cleaner options are: • Sell further out of the money so you still have room • Just hold the shares and size down so you’re not forced to “create income” • Or sell puts on weakness instead of capping the winners you already have Junkyard rule: Getting paid a little to give away the upside still means you gave away the upside 📉💰
